Mount Erebus, an active volcano located on Ross Island in Antarctica, is currently emitting approximately 80 grams of gold per day through its volcanic gas emissions. Researchers have tracked the presence of gold particles, ranging in size from 0.1 to 20 micrometers, in the ambient air as far as 1,000 kilometers from the summit, according to data from the National Aeronautics and Space Administration (NASA) Earth Observatory.

Volcanic Mechanism and Gold Distribution

The gold emissions are a byproduct of the volcano’s unique geological activity. Mount Erebus is one of the few volcanoes on Earth with a persistent convecting phonolitic lava lake. As magma rises from the depths, it carries dissolved gases and minerals to the surface. When this magma reaches the summit crater, the pressure drop causes the release of gases, which transport microscopic gold particles into the atmosphere.

NASA scientists confirmed that these particles are ejected alongside other volcanic gases and aerosols. While the daily output of 80 grams is significant in geological terms, the particles are widely dispersed by wind currents across the Antarctic continent. This distribution makes the collection of the precious metal impractical, as the gold is spread thin across vast, inaccessible ice fields.

While Mount Erebus is unique for its persistent gold output, the phenomenon of metal-rich volcanic emissions is not unprecedented. Geological surveys indicate that many high-temperature volcanoes emit various metals, including copper, zinc, and lead, as part of their plume composition. However, the consistent concentration of gold at Erebus distinguishes it from other active volcanic sites globally.

The presence of gold in the plume was identified through long-term monitoring of the volcano’s chemical signature. Unlike explosive volcanoes that release material during sudden eruptive events, Erebus provides a steady, continuous stream of volcanic byproducts. This stability has allowed atmospheric researchers to measure the plume composition with high precision over several decades.

Institutional Monitoring and Future Research

The ongoing monitoring of Mount Erebus is primarily conducted to understand volcanic hazards and atmospheric chemistry rather than resource extraction. The volcano remains under constant surveillance by international research teams, including the New Zealand Antarctic Program and various academic institutions, to track seismic activity and gas output levels.

Despite the high value of the material being emitted, there are no industrial or commercial initiatives to recover the gold. The logistical challenges of operating on the Antarctic ice shelf, combined with the extreme dispersion of the particles, render recovery efforts unfeasible. Researchers continue to focus on how these volcanic emissions influence the atmospheric composition of the Southern Hemisphere and the broader geological history of the Ross Island region.
